Output e2caf30764eb807186fb15701007bbdb06b3f13495e0c19d344c3953c60420d2:6

value
1668693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06cdb7efc0dec9aa837a2629367d7baa1f181c6 OP_EQUAL
address
3KEU4vLSKZ1EYKsMUUcgSj24a3vz58qD2Z
transaction
e2caf30764eb807186fb15701007bbdb06b3f13495e0c19d344c3953c60420d2
spent
true